Hostas grow well in shady areas of the garden, providing color and interest to spots where few other plants thrive. Hostas require only minimal maintenance, but at times pruning and cutting them down improves ... Web5 Jul 2024 · Up to 2′ tall and 4′ wide. Full shade to filtered sun. Zones 3-8. 2. Fill Shady Containers. Hostas are perfect plants for pots. They fill a container in no time, and look sophisticated and elegant. Pots can help where deer are an issue, as you can simply move the containers closer to the house.
